A traffic collision with minor injuries was reported on southbound Interstate 5 at the Monte Diablo Avenue on-ramp in Stockton around 10:38 a.m. on Aug. 11, according to California Highway Patrol dispatch records.
Dispatch classified the crash as a minor-injury collision but did not specify how many vehicles were involved, how many people were hurt, or what caused the crash.

Legal context
California accident information
- Injury statute of limitations
- 2 years (From date of injury (CCP 335.1).)
- Wrongful death statute of limitations
- 2 years (From date of death (CCP 377.60).)
- Fault rule
- California uses pure comparative negligence: partial fault reduces recovery proportionally but does not bar it.
- Citations
- CCP 335.1 (SoL); CCP 377.60 (wrongful death); pure comparative per Li v. Yellow Cab
- Crash report agency
- California Highway Patrol (CHP 190 request) for CHP-investigated crashes; local police/sheriff otherwise.
